Mindfulness Meditation

This is a powerful tool that is used in addiction recovery. This meditation allows you to be present in the moment and aware of your thoughts and feelings without judgment. This can help you to see your thoughts and feelings about your addiction more clearly.

It can also help you to become more aware of the triggers and situations that can lead to your addiction. With mindfulness therapy, you can create a new relationship with your thoughts and feelings about your addiction.

This can also help you move towards healthier and more positive living.

Heartfulness Meditation

This is included in holistic therapies that are based on the principle that the heart is the seat of our emotions and that we can learn to control our feelings and thoughts by training our attention on the heart.

Heartfulness meditation has been shown to be an effective tool in the treatment of addiction, and it is a safe and gentle way to help people recover from their addiction.

Breathing Meditations

This can help to focus the mind, calm the emotions and ease tension in the body – all of which can be helpful in addiction recovery.

One simple and effective way to do it is to focus on deep breaths going in and out of the body, counting each inhalation and exhalation. Doing this can help to bring about a sense of calm and peace.

It is also vital to keep the attention on the breath and not to let the mind wander. If thoughts do come into the mind, simply observe them and then let them go, returning the focus to the breath.

The Medicine Wheel

This is an ancient Native American tradition that is still used today. It is a tool for personal and community healing. The medicine wheel has four directions, each representing a different stage of life.

The East is the direction of new beginnings, the South is the direction of growth and change, the West is the direction of wisdom and knowledge, and the North is the direction of strength and power.

Using this to help set goals and intentions, to help find balance and harmony in one’s life, and to help connect with the natural world.

Effective Meditation For Addiction Recovery

This article informed you that meditation for addiction recovery is an effective tool. It can help to calm and focus the mind and to ease anxiety and stress. It also helps to increase self-awareness and to promote positive thinking.

Meditation can be used to help break the cycle of addiction by helping to control cravings and to improve self-control. It can also help to reduce the negative thinking and behaviors that can fuel addiction.

There are different ways to meditate, so it is essential to find a method that suits you.
